Unveiling The Timeless Charm Of Architectural Elegance

Architectural elegance is an essential aspect of the design and construction of buildings, showcasing the creativity and expertise of architects. It refers to the aesthetic appeal and graceful beauty that a structure exhibits through its form, proportions, and intricate detailing. Architectural elegance seeks to captivate and inspire viewers, leaving a lasting impression on their minds. It encompasses various styles, including classical, modern, and contemporary, and can be found in landmarks such as grand palaces, towering skyscrapers, or even humble residential houses.

Architects strive to achieve architectural elegance by carefully considering factors such as symmetry, balance, and harmony in their designs. By combining these elements with innovation and functionality, they create structures that are not only visually striking but also serve their intended purpose efficiently. The use of materials, color palettes, and lighting further enhances the elegance of a building, while attention to detail in features like arches, columns, and facades adds depth to the overall design. Architectural elegance not only heightens the aesthetic value of a structure but also contributes to the surrounding environment, making it an essential aspect of urban planning and development.

Factors Influencing Architectural Elegance

The pursuit of architectural elegance involves a careful consideration of several factors that contribute to the overall aesthetic appeal. One such factor is the use of materials. The selection of high-quality materials with unique textures and colors can greatly enhance the elegance of a building. For example, the use of natural stone or marble can lend a sense of grandeur and sophistication to a structure. Similarly, the choice of a color palette can have a significant impact on the visual appeal. Vibrant and contrasting colors can create an eye-catching effect, while muted tones can evoke a sense of elegance and understated beauty.

enhancing your architectural elegance also involves paying attention to lighting. Well-designed lighting not only illuminates a building but also highlights its architectural features, creating a captivating visual experience. The strategic placement of lights can accentuate the contours, textures, and shapes of a structure, adding depth and dimension. Additionally, natural lighting plays a crucial role in enhancing the elegance of a building. Architects often integrate large windows or skylights to bring in ample natural light, creating an inviting and serene atmosphere within.
